Firstly, the collected digits field will not be populated in the CTI Events from AES unless the VDN is "monitored" by some device - So you can use IDS or Voice mediastore to do this.
Secondly, the monitored VDN needs to the VDN the call is DELIVERED to, AFTER the collected digits have been added, NOT the VDN in which you are adding the digits. (As you have already received the delivered event for this VDN before you added the digits)
Lloyd